Northrop Grumman Aeronautics Systems sector is currently hiring an Manager, Program Level  3 across multiple disciplines to join our team of qualified, diverse individuals. These leadership roles can be in either Palmdale, CA; Redondo Beach, CA; or Rancho Bernardo, CA.

Notable mentions:

  • The primary objective will be the delivery of all contractual requirements on cost and on schedule, while achieving all technical requirements.
  • Coordinates the preparation of proposals, business plans, proposal work statements and specifications, operating budgets and financial terms/conditions of contract.
  • The individual will lead a matrixed cross-functional team aligned to common program performance goals through program baselining to completion of scope.
  • This position requires a comprehensive understanding of restricted and DoD customer communities, program management skills, proven strategic planning and business execution capabilities, as well as the ability to work collaboratively across the enterprise.
  • The selected candidate must have a comprehensive knowledge of program management standards, policies, and guidelines. The selected individual must be able to interact with and influence executive level management and customer’s and communicate effectively with both oral and written presentations.

Key Program Responsibilities:

  • Development of Customer and stakeholder relationships and cultivation of Customer intimacy
  • Adherence to all internal processes for Program Management
  • Manage and monitor the work of the various functional organizations supporting the Program
  • Development and adherence to budget baselines
  • Establish, manage, and track milestones, product roadmaps, inter- and intra-program dependencies, and ensure adherence to master plans and schedules.
  • Development and delivery of presentations to Customers, leadership, and program stakeholders
  • Support the various internal and external program reviews throughout the organization.
  • Conduct regular meetings with team to discuss issues, concerns, and resolution.
  • Effectively coordinate and collaborate with functional and Segment leadership to ensure required staffing, processes, tools, training, infrastructure, etc. are provided to support successful project execution. 
  • Build and sustain an effective, engaged, and integrated team in a complex, geographically dispersed, and dynamic environment.
  • Work in compliance with company policies and procedures

Basic Qualifications:

  • Must have a Bachelor of Science degree AND 9 years of related professional/military experience that includes a background in engineering, program management, or related field involving government programs, OR a Master of Science degree AND 7 years of related professional/military experience that includes a background in engineering, program management, or related field involving government programs OR 13 years of related professional/military experience that includes a background in engineering, program management, or related field involving government programs in lieu of a degree.
  • At least 2 years of team lead and/or management experience.
  • At least 3 years’ experience with Earned Value Management processes.
  • An active DoD Top Secret clearance that has been granted or renewed within the last 6 years or is enrolled in continuous evaluation.
  • Ability to obtain and maintain Special Program Access (SAP) within a reasonable period of time as determined by the needs of the business.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Demonstrated ability to create trusted customer relationships
  • Experience leading the performance of tasks on schedule, at cost and achieving all requirements as either project lead, integrated program team or cost account manager.
  • Ability to lead complex and geographically dispersed program teams comprised of engineering, business, contracts, supply chain, and mission/quality assurance
  • Experience managing suppliers and/or subcontractors.
  • Excellent interpersonal skills and a collaborative management style
  • Excellent oral, written, and electronic communication skills
  • Proven ability to effectively work across multiple organizations to form teams, gain internal support, act with speed, and make tough decisions
  • Open to direction and collaborative work style; commitment to get the job completed
  • Experience with Jira and Confluence tools
  • Experience with MBSE and Agile methodology, preferably in a lead role
  • Prior clearance to a Special Access Program (SAP) or Special Compartmentalized Information (SCI)
  • Strong understanding of technical, cost, and schedule impacts on a program.
